The buzz around OpenAI’s revenue forecasts, valuing the company at an impressive $260 billion, is well-founded. Subscriptions to their ChatGPT have been a significant revenue driver and are set to maintain this status for the next few years. However, the emergence of new and unreleased products, such as AI agents and innovative monetization strategies, is poised to play a pivotal role in OpenAI’s projected revenue of over $125 billion in 2029.

Investors are showing confidence in OpenAI’s potential, anticipating a substantial revenue surge from these new products, even those yet to be conceived. The evolution of AI agents, geared towards streamlining mundane online tasks like booking reservations, suggests a promising future where AI seamlessly integrates into everyday consumer activities.

As the realm of humanoid robots garners attention, Elon Musk’s projection of a million Optimus humanoids by 2030 paints a futuristic landscape. Startups are leveraging this trend, focusing on perfecting components like robotic hands to enhance functionality and mimic human dexterity. Companies like Proception and Halcyon Robotics are pioneering advancements in this arena, with a shared vision of creating fully operational humanoid robots that can perform tasks autonomously.

The challenges faced in developing humanoid robots, especially regarding physical dexterity and responsive movements akin to humans, highlight the intricate nature of AI evolution. Companies like Mimic, Tacta Systems, and Tesollo are also delving into specialized areas like sensors for robot hands, emphasizing the multifaceted approach required in creating AI-driven solutions.
